Giorgio Barchiesi, popularly known as Giorgione, is an Italian chef and television personality renowned for his exuberant cooking style that celebrates traditional Italian cuisine. Born in 1957 in Rome, he transitioned from aspiring veterinarian to restaurateur, opening his first restaurant in Umbria in 2006. Giorgione is beloved for his philosophy of abundance and sharing in dining, which stands in stark contrast to the trend of fine dining. His cooking classes and television shows emphasize the joy of communal eating, where he encourages participants to embrace creativity over strict recipes. With a charismatic personality that attracts many, he has become a cultural icon in Italy, often referred to as the 'gentle giant' of the culinary world.
